Diane “Dee Dee” Kopka, age 73, of Marine on St. Croix, Minnesota, passed away peacefully on March 17, 2025, surrounded by the love of her family.
Born on May 30, 1951, in Minneapolis, Minnesota, Dee Dee was the daughter of Maurice and Martha (Gilbertson) Forsman. She grew up in Minneapolis and graduated from Roosevelt High School with the Class of 1969. After several years of dating, she married the love of her life, Kenneth Kopka, on October 2, 1976. Together, they built a life filled with love, laughter, and countless cherished memories, raising their family in Brooklyn Park, Minnesota.
More than anything, Dee Dee’s greatest joy was being a mother. She embraced every adventure with her children, creating simple yet lasting moments that they will treasure forever. In 1998, she and Kenny moved to the shores of Big Marine Lake, where she found peace watching the sun set over the water each evening.
Dee Dee was a light in the lives of everyone who knew her—kind, witty, and always ready with a quick comeback. She had a gift for making people feel heard and valued, an amazing listener and an even better friend. She found joy in life’s little things: the color green, music, frogs, and trips to Target. She loved gardening, putting together puzzles, and singing along to her favorite Toby Keith songs. In her final years, she felt a special connection to him as they faced the same battle with cancer. His music brought her strength, comfort, and a sense of camaraderie.
